US indices opened higher on Wednesday, amid anticipation for the Federal Reserve's interest decision, and after the release of positive economic data.
The US retail sales index rose 0.6% in August, its third straight monthly increase, but came lower than forecasts of 1.1%, vs. 0.9% in July.
The US Federal Reserve will announce its rate decision later today, which is widely expected to keep the rate near zero within its efforts to support the economy in the fight against the coronavirus crisis.
Fed Chairman Jerome Powell will hold a press conference following the decision to comment on monetary policy and the latest economic developments.
As for stocks, Dow Jones rose 0.4% or 105 points to 28,100 as of 14:15 GMT, Nasdaq rose 0.2% or 29 points to 11,219 , and S&P 500 rose 0.3% or 30 points to 3,413.
